Pale Blue Horizon (Free verse) by tranceformer
Gazing at the Glacier World Which lies above our own Silky soft seas Stretching for eternity For time does not exist Once one can rise above the mist And as the Ice-land breaks The peaceful light escapes And takes a second breath Just a second to refresh And watch the fluid skies To see the rainbow rise Let its glow hypnotize You right before your very eyes Like majestic misty mountains Stretched across the open fountain Just within one's reach Close enough to hear Her speak Quiet words of sacred peace She says Her wisdom lies in The Pale Blue Horizon
